Introduction
Ecommerce business has become the premier option for most Indian consumers. It enables them to purchase everyday necessities without ever leaving the comfort and safety of their home.
This is by no means a solo effort. In order to serve 100 million people across this country, each and every ecommerce business needs help.
This help is needed in all stages of order fulfillment, from offering customers items to finally delivering the chosen items. We're going to take a look at one of the major players in the earliest stages of ecommerce services.
In order to sell goods, a store must first be opened. For a traditional store, this means scouting out a prime location, renting a space there and setting it up to display your goods.
For an e-commerce store, you'd find an online source to host your store, rent out that virtual space and then display your goods there. More or less the same, right?
Magento is one such online selling channel and eCommerce shipping solution. It is an open source platform that makes use of a wide range of technology to help ecommerce retailers manage, display and sell their inventory. Magento is essentially the place where ecommerce businesses set up their store front.
Through this storefront, your customers get access to an online shopping cart facility, easy item search options and numerous other things. Of course, your customers' experiences will vary based on the various Magento systems you choose to use. Which is what we will be discussing in this article.
What are Magento Shipping Extensions
Shipping extensions, also known as shipping suite extensions are exactly what the name implies. They are extensions and plugins that can be added to your online storefront on Magento to optimise certain services.
It's important to keep in mind that Magento isn't just a hosting platform, it is also designed to help streamline your customer experience. Think of it like this. If you buy a storefront on a main road in a prime location, that's essentially like getting your own secured website domain.
It's great because you are the sole owner of this domain but you're also solely responsible for building it up and managing all customer needs.
If you rent a space in a mall, however, you would likely get access to other facilities they offer or can choose what facilities you need quick access too.
The situation is similar to Magento. You rent the space and use additional shipping suite extensions to manage orders being placed, create customised options for buyers, host promotional campaigns, link to social media, and perform numerous other functions.
Top 10 Best Magento Shipping Extensions Every Retailer Needs [2024 Updated List]
When you're setting up your store (being it physical or online), it's important to also create workflows for different functions. From marketing to customer communication, every task performed by your Magento storefront can be made more streamlined with the help of additional modules.
These modules make it easier for your customers to search for products, avail interesting new discounts, and keep track of their orders. While some major modules come at a price, many are also free. Below, we've listed a few must-have Magento shipping extensions that make your shopping and shipping experience better for customers.
1) Admin Shipping Method Magento Free Shipping Extension
1.1) Features of this Extension:
- Storefront admins can create orders in the backend and assign free shipping rules to orders in accordance with the admin requirements.
- Admin shipping method can be pre-selected as the default shipping method for orders if required.
- Creation and printing of invoices and shipment details post completion of the order is automated.
- The name, title and error message displayed for the admin shipping method can be customised.
- This method is made available only in select locations and countries.
1.2) Cost:
Free ($50 for installation) for the Magento Store Extension.
1.3) Compatibility:
- Magento Community Version 2.2.x - 2.3.4
- Magento Enterprise Version 2.2.x - 2.3.4
2) WhatsApp Order Notification Magento Shipping Plugin
2.1) Features of this Extension:
- It uses API integrations with Twilio and MageComp to send automated Order Notifications to customers via WhatsApp.
- The Whatsapp Order Notification Basic extension sends “Order Placed” and “Order Shipment” notifications to customers, while the Whatsapp Order Notification Ultimate Extension allows the admin to send more dynamic notifications based on different variables.
- With the Ultimate extension, the admin can create custom messages for different stores and events.
- WhatsApp number verification and store-based updates can also be set up using the Ultimate extension.
2.2) Cost:
Free for Basic, $79 for Ultimate (plus $39 for Installation) for the Magento Store Extension
2.3) Compatibility:
- Magento Community Version 2.0 - 2.4
- Magento Enterprise Version 2.2.x - 2.3.x
3) MatrixRate by WebShopApps Magento Shipping Add-on
3.1) Features of this Extension:
- It allows the admin to set up and add different delivery and shipping methods for customers depending on the location of the delivery.
- This extension enables easier calculation of different potential shipping rates using a variety of metrics like delivery destination, quantity of products in a shipment, or weight of the shipment, among others.
- A bulk range of pin code serviceability is supported through this extension (eg: Shipping Method A is applicable to 3000-5000 pin codes within a certain region).
- Shipping rates may also therefore be calculated based on patterns filtered out through pin code zoning.
3.2) Cost:
Free versions available by MageArray and WebShopApps
3.3) Compatibility:
- Magento Community Version 2.0 - 2.3
- Magento Enterprise Version 2.0 - 2.3
4) Multiple Flat-Rate Shipping Plugin For Magento
4.1) Features of this Extension:
- This extension allows the admin to calculate multiple flat shipping rates based on various different factors like cost of product, type of product, delivery destination, etc., so you are not limited by a single flat shipping rate.
- Between 5 and 10 different flat shipping rates can be determined and preset based on these factors, applicable to specific countries. For example, you can maintain a flat shipping rate for customers in the US and customers in Australia.
- You can better manage, organise and display these flat shipping rates to customers through your Magento storefront.
- Customers will receive an error message whenever they select a flat shipping rate that is not applicable to their country.
4.2) Cost:
Free for Magento Community, $100 for Magento Enterprise
4.3) Compatibility:
- Magento Community Version 2.2.x - 2.3.x
- Magento Enterprise Version 2.2.x - 2.3.x
5) Shipping Restriction Shipment Extension For Magento
5.1) Features of this Extension:
- This extension is designed to give you complete control over your shipping methods by enabling the admin to restrict shipping methods that are deemed unnecessary.
- These restrictions on shipping methods are determined by the extension through consideration of the product SKU, weight, type, size, delivery destination, as well as other factors like the total price of all items in the shopping cart.
- This extension also enables restrictions on shipping methods for orders placed on specific days like public holidays, or using coupon codes.
- The admin is enabled to create rules for the selection of shipping methods, and an error message is displayed to customers that select a shipping method outside these rules.
5.2) Cost:
Free with MagePlaza, $69 for the Magento Store Extension
5.3) Compatibility:
- Magento Community Version 2.3 - 2.4
6) Payment Restrictions Extension Plugin For Magento
6.1) Features of this Extension:
- Much like how shipping restrictions allow you to control shipping options for customers, this extension lets the admin customise payment options for customers from the backend.
- The admin can create conditional rules for various flexible payment methods. These rules can be based on product SKU, product features, delivery locations and even the store view (i.e., customers entering from a different store view will have a limited set of payment options).
- This feature supports all types of products and gives the admin full control to restrict and limit payment options available to customers for different products, promos and pin codes.
6.2) Cost:
$68 (plus 25$ for installation) for the Magento Store Extension
6.3) Compatibility:
- Magento Community Version 2.3-2.4
7) One Step Checkout Magento 2 Shipping Extension
7.1) Features of this Extension:
- This is one of the most popular Magento extensions and the original single-step checkout extension created by Magento. It allows you to customise the checkout experience for customers.
- This extension enables the admin to simplify the registration process and reduce the number of pages that need to be loaded to checkout a product.
- It converts the previous 2-page checkout process into a single page where all shipping costs, payment methods and customer information can be added and displayed.
- It provides auto-fill options for customer shipping details as well as auto-updates changes in prices/promos.
7.2) Cost:
$590 (plus $85 for installation) for Magento Store extension
7.3) Compatibility:
- Magento Community Version 2.1 - 2.4
- Magento Enterprise Version 2.3 - 2.4
8) Multi-Warehouse Inventory eCommerce Shipping Extension for Magento
8.1) Features of this Extension:
- It is designed to enable better warehouse and inventory management, allowing an unlimited number of warehouses to be created by the admin to manage stock for different locations.
- The admin can accordingly determine better methods for distribution of stock and keep track of the stock more effectively by editing the value of existing inventory directly on the grid.
- Virtual warehouses can also be created by the admin which indicate the value of defective stock that has to be returned to the supplier.
8.2) Cost:
$200 - $350 for external extensions
8.3) Compatibility:
- Magento Community Version 2.3.x - 2.4
- Magento Enterprise Version 2.3.x - 2.4
9) Assign Order to Customer by MageComp Magento Shipping Extension
9.1) Features of this Extension:
- This extension offered by MageComp enables customers that have previously placed orders on your ecommerce platform as a guest to add their guest orders to their official account.
- This extension can be easily disabled. When enabled, customers can access their guest orders through their account, thereby allowing you and them to better track their orders.
- The admin will be able to view and track order assignment activity made by customers from the backend.
- In case a customer enters the wrong order ID, they will receive an error message informing them that the order ID they entered is incorrect.
9.2) Cost:
Free for Magento Community, $149 for Magento Enterprise
9.3) Compatibility:
- Magento Community Version 2.1 - 2.4
- Magento Enterprise Version 2.1 - 2.4
10) DropShip Module Extension
10.1) Features of this Extension :
- This extension is effective for specific shipping partners, and enables you to store your inventory in selected warehouses prior distributed across your serviceable area.
- Your stock can then be stored in these distributed warehouses and orders can be shipped to customers from the available warehouse located closest to them.
- You are empowered through this extension to maintain only required stock in your store and leave distribution of the remaining inventory to your warehouse manager.
- After an order has been placed, the order information will be passed on to the warehouse manager who then ensures the order is processed and shipped.
10.2) Cost:
$199 (plus $40 for installation) for the Magento Store Extension
10.3) Compatibility:
- Magento Community Version 2.2 - 2.4
- Magento Enterprise Version 2.4
Criteria to Choose the Best Magento Shipping Extensions
Once you've got your Magento storefront up and running, you'll start looking for the best plug-n-play extensions to keep things running smoothly. But how do you determine which extensions are the right ones to get?
The free extensions may be easy to choose from but when it comes at a price, it's important to know what you're paying for and how it helps you. Even the free extensions may not all be worthwhile for you and they could potentially create obstacles in the future.
Here's a clear cut list of things you need to be aware of before selecting the best Magento shipping extensions for your ecommerce endeavour.
1) Industry of Business
Take a good look at the dimensions of your ecommerce enterprise. This means determining whether you are a retailer, a wholesaler, a vendor, etc.
You can get a clearer idea of this by understanding who your customers are and therefore, what type of online shopping experience they need.
For example, business A handles online sale of machinery parts while business B handles wholesale of machinery and equipment.
The customers of business B would require more technical information to be provided as well as specialised shipping, as compared to those of the former. The extensions you would need to satisfy customers may thereby change.
A similar distinction can also be understood through the difference in products sold. Larger products have different shipping needs, as do fragile, high value or perishable goods.
These would therefore need to be factored into the information displayed to customers on your storefront, which is where extensions help. An eCommerce enterprise selling furniture may have different shipping options than one that sells clothing and accessories.
2) Compatibility
We've mentioned compatibility multiple times in this article, more specifically, looking at the compatibility of different extensions with different versions of Magento, i.e., Magento CE (Community Edition) and Magento EE (Enterprise Edition).
However, it's also important to remember that your ecommerce business uses multiple different systems. Compatibility must therefore extend throughout all these different systems, like those used for accounting and financial management, warehouse management and inventory management.
3) Business Requirements
This is an extremely important consideration when it comes to choosing extensions. You need to take a good long look at where your business is lacking, how different speed bumps can be amended and what would contribute best to your growth.
Accordingly, you may determine that the single flat shipping rate you've provided has expanded your customer base but resulted in heavy shipping costs for you. Adding the multiple flat shipping rates extension helps you solve this problem while still keeping your customer base intact.
4) Cost
The cost of an extension is extremely relevant to your bottom line. As is the cost of anything in your delivery mechanism. The idea of a cost-effective extension is not that the price of it should be low, but rather that the benefit obtained through use of the extension should outweigh the cost.
Like in the example given above, losses are potentially reduced by creating multiple flat shipping rates, therefore making the extension worth its cost. Free extensions are also available and can provide immense benefit if utilised smartly.
5) Ease of Use
When it comes to technology, the name of the game is convenience. That's essentially the purpose of all of these innovative advancements being pushed forward in the logistics industry. It should make things easier for you and for your customers.
So when you choose to purchase and use an extension, installation should be easy and functionality should be optimised. An extension that requires multiple steps to be carried out for each order is one that is decidedly inconvenient and therefore not worth continuing with.
6) Features
When discussing the importance of cost, we mentioned the benefit obtained through use of the extension. This benefit is clearly quantifiable when you take a look at the features offered by an extension. Most extensions don't perform any one single action.
They should ideally take care of a range of functions that exist in a particular area. The point of an extension is to add to a workflow, eg: the flat rate extension enables multiple rates to be determined.
These can then be levied on different locations. And then customers receive error messages in case a flat rate is not available in their destination.
These are three separate features that create a smooth workflow, enabling you to keep rates steady and keep customers informed through the use of a single extension. So a good extension isn't necessarily one with a lot of features, but one with features that add up to a solid workflow.
7) Customer Demands
As is the case with all things related to business, the customer is king. Ecommerce customers are doubly demanding when compared to others.
This is because of the convenience and speed offered by it. Since the industry is so competitive, it's important to understand what your customers want and implement it as fast as possible.
Maybe your customers are unsatisfied with the quality of product images being displayed. They may want more clarity on how they're eCommerce shipping cost was calculated. Or perhaps they want to be able to share their orders on social media.
All of these are tasks that can be made possible through Magento extensions. Staying informed of these demands allows you to attend to your customers before they even have a chance to look towards your competitors.
Conclusion
Technology has long since been hailed as the way to the future and the proof is in the pudding, so to speak.
The various extensions provided by Magento enable you to understand shipping rates more effectively and use them to create a seamless delivery experience.
In many cases, private integrations can also be carried out that further streamline your shipping functions, like those provided by ClickPost.
This type of eCommerce logistics intelligence platform enables you to combine your Magento shipping extensions with your shipping partner integrations. This turns your delivery mechanism into a strong well-connected network of resources, designed to push your ecommerce enterprise to the head of the online marketplace.